Transaction 3034ac5de8b76e5f707e30f21b852a74b55bbe0661833fabaac955bc66894d49
1 Input
1 Output
-
3034ac5de8b76e5f707e30f21b852a74b55bbe0661833fabaac955bc66894d49:0
- value
- 2132027
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c419fc631e1be7c88310ee037bd14594eb8834e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M5cGr66wMSQ7hBorDRhoyr1NGcYqdc7CE